Game overview

3D Bubble Rush is a forward-moving arcade game where you charge through obstacles in a colourful 3D world. Smash barriers, clear blockers, and push toward the finish. Each stage adds faster pacing and more obstacles, rewarding quick reflexes and bold movement.

Best suited to players who enjoy fast-paced arcade rushing with simple controls.

How to play 3D Bubble Rush!

  1. Move your character forward through the 3D course.
  2. Break through or dodge the obstacles in your path.
  3. Collect power-ups to strengthen your charge ability.
  4. Reach the end of each stage before obstacles overwhelm you.

Tips for 3D Bubble Rush!

  • Aim for the weakest obstacles first to keep a clear path forward.
  • Collect power-ups immediately to handle denser waves later in the stage.
  • Stay in the centre lane early so you can react to either side.
